Description
Summary : The ROCC Plant Operator will be responsible for the day-to-day remote operation and control of equipment used in air separation, vacuum swing absorption, and carbon dioxide plants for multiple sites across the United States from a central location. They will also be accountable for the remote monitoring and troubleshooting of plant mechanical, instrumentation, and electrical devices and equipment, working hand in hand with engineering personnel in assisting field technicians with the identification and correction of ongoing plant issues and inefficiencies.
Periodically, this position will provide on-site field support to various types of processing plants in order to support startups, training and leave coverage for normal production technicians.
Are you a MATCH?
Required Qualifications- High school diploma or general education degree (GED),
- Previous electrical or controls experience (SCADA / HMI / PLC)
- 2 plus years experience operating a control board in a plant setting
- Air Separation / CO2 Plant experience preferred
- Electrical / Instrumentation background is a plus
